If you see errors 2, 4, 6, or 1611 check forissues with third-party security software. Alsocheck for USB connection issues. If you still see an error message, contactApple Support. Check your USB connectionsIf you see error 4005, 4013, or 4014,learn what to do. If you see one of the errors below, you might have a USB connection issue: 13, 14, 1600, 1601, 1602, 1603, 1604, 1611, 1643-1650 2000, 2001, 2002, 2005, 2006, 2009 An error message that includes, "invalid response" Use these steps to see if the issue is with your USB cable, USB port, or computer. Try again after each step: Use the USB cable that came with your device. If you don't have it, try a different Apple USB cable. Switch to a different USB port on your computer. Don't plug into your keyboard. Plug into a different computer. If you still see the error, you cancheck for other USB issues, issues withthird-party security software, andissues with hardware. How to Fix iTunes Error -1 https://support.apple.com/en-us/HT204770 One of the toughest to fix is the This iPhone could not be restored. An unknown error occurred (-1) issue. This is a hardware related issue, and is relate to the corruption of baseband chip. However, before trying to take your iPhone to the nearest repair center, you should give a try to the solutions outlined in this article. Please note that the error appears at the http://www.unlockboot.com/2015/10/how-to-fix-itunes-error-1-iphone-5-4s.html end of the restore process, a period when iTunes is writing or updating your baseband. Note: Before getting started, you can check if hardware caused the problem. For iPhone 4 and 3G users, restoration can be done via custom firmware build using redsn0w or sn0wbreeze. The restore will happen without problems. After you access the homescreen, go to Settings > General > About and see IMEI. iPhone 5, 5C, 5S, 6, 6S, 6+, 6S+ and 4s users can't apply the same process. But if you do manage to restore, tap on (i) in the Activation screen, or on information, to find the IMEI number. If the IMEI shows there is no hardware or baseband issue. The solutions will not work if there is the hardware issue and the IMEI is showing blank. I’ve got a problem with my iPad new 32 GB WiFi + 4G LTE. I bought it just recently in China and was using it for nearly one month without any issues. Then at some point i started getting synchronization problems with iTunes and applications that I have downloaded did not run properly or simply won’t start on my iPad. Then I’ve lost cellular signal. Trying to resolve the issues I had to reset iPad to factory settings and after that I could not register it with apple. I tried many times with no success. Then I went through some internet articles and decided to restore my iPad and finally I’ve got my almost new iPad stuck is restore mode!!! I cannot get it out of restore mode and I cannot get it restored. When I try to restore it I get the following message:the ipad "ipad" cannot be restored.
